Children Learning to Read: A Guide for Parents and Teachers
Seymour W. Itzkoff
This text examines the learning stages through which children pass in order to become fluent, independently literate readers and writers. It explains development dangers, educational confusions and pathways to success, pointing out the errors and successes in the teaching of children to read.
